Emanuele Filiberto of Savoy (L), Serge of Yugoslavia, Princess Helene of Yugoslavia, and her husband, Stanislas Fourgeron, are sitting near the coffin of Vittorio Emanuele di Savoia in the Saint Hubert Chapel at the Reggia of Venaria Reale, near Turin, Italy, on February 9, 2024, on the eve of his funeral ceremony. Vittorio Emanuele di Savoia, who passed away in Geneva on February 3, 2024, was the son of Umberto II di Savoia, the last king of Italy, and Maria Jose. The Italian Republican Constitution, which came into effect on January 1, 1948, had established a ban on the entry and residence of former sovereigns, their consorts, and male descendants of the House of Savoy in the national territory, but this exile ended at the end of 2002. The funeral of Vittorio Emanuele di Savoia is set to take place in the Duomo of Turin on February 10, 2024.
